What is Online Courses with Certificate?
Online courses with certificate are structured learning programs delivered via digital platforms that provide a formal recognition after successful completion. These certificates serve as proof that the learner has completed the course and acquired the specific skills taught.
Unlike free online tutorials or informal lessons, these courses offer a curriculum designed to ensure learners achieve a certain level of competence. They may include videos, readings, quizzes, assignments, and hands-on projects. Many platforms also provide interactive sessions, mentorship, or discussion forums to enhance learning.
Certificates can be digital or printable and are often recognized by educational institutions, companies, and industry professionals. Some platforms provide globally recognized certificates, while others are platform-specific but still valuable for skill validation.
Courses with certificates cover a broad spectrum of areas including technical skills, business, creative arts, languages, and personal development. The certification adds value to your resume, professional profile, and even LinkedIn, making it easier to showcase your skills to potential employers.

Detailed Step-by-Step Guide
Step 1: Identify Your Learning Goals
Before enrolling in any course, determine your learning objectives. Are you looking to gain a new skill, improve existing knowledge, or enhance your career prospects? Defining your goals will help you choose the most relevant course.
Step 2: Research Available Courses
Look for courses that match your skill level and learning objectives. Pay attention to:
- Course content and curriculum
- Duration and schedule
- Certification recognition
- Reviews and ratings from previous learners
This research ensures you pick a course that is both valuable and credible.
Step 3: Choose the Right Platform
There are many online learning platforms offering courses with certificates. Some are free with optional paid certificates, while others are fully paid but provide extensive content and support. Consider platforms like Coursera, Udemy, LinkedIn Learning, and edX based on your needs.
Step 4: Check Course Requirements
Ensure you meet the prerequisites. Some courses may require basic knowledge, software, or prior experience. Beginners should choose introductory courses, while intermediate learners can go for advanced programs.
Step 5: Plan Your Learning Schedule
Set a realistic study plan. Decide how many hours per week you can dedicate to the course. Consistency is key to completing the course successfully.
Step 6: Engage with the Content
Actively participate in the course by watching videos, reading materials, completing quizzes, and working on assignments. Take notes and practice regularly to retain knowledge.
Step 7: Complete Assessments and Projects
Most certified courses require you to complete tests or projects. These assessments validate your understanding and are necessary for obtaining the certificate.
Step 8: Obtain and Share Your Certificate
After successfully completing the course, download or receive your certificate. Add it to your resume, LinkedIn profile, or professional portfolio to showcase your skills.

Disadvantages / Risks
- Some certificates may not be widely recognized
- Paid courses can be expensive
- Requires self-discipline to complete courses
- Quality varies across platforms and instructors
- Limited face-to-face interaction with instructors
- Risk of incomplete learning if assessments are skipped
Common Mistakes to Avoid
- Choosing Courses Without Clear Goals: Selecting courses without knowing why you are learning can waste time.
- Skipping Practical Work: Certificates are valuable, but skills are built through practice. Avoid focusing only on passing tests.
- Ignoring Reviews and Ratings: Some courses may lack quality; check reviews before enrolling.
- Overloading Courses: Taking too many courses at once can reduce focus and completion rates.
- Neglecting Platform Credibility: Certificates from unknown platforms may have limited recognition.
